How Does RTP Impact Your Gaming Experience?
Return to Player (RTP) is a critical metric for any seasoned player. It indicates the percentage of wagered money a slot machine is designed to return to players over time. For example, a slot with an RTP of 95% means that £95 is returned to players for every £100 wagered, on average.

What are the Standard Wagering Requirements?
Wagering requirements refer to the number of times you must wager your bonus before you can withdraw any winnings. For instance, if you receive a £50 bonus with a 35x wagering requirement, you must place bets totalling £1,750 (£50 x 35) before cashing out.
- Higher wagering requirements can make it challenging to convert bonuses into actual cash.
- Look for bonuses with lower wagering requirements (e.g., 20x or less) to increase your chances of profit.

Common Myths about Scarabs and Symbols
- Myth 1: Higher-value symbols always lead to better payouts.
Reality: While they may offer bigger wins, they often appear less frequently than lower-value symbols. - Myth 2: Scarabs are just decorative features.
Reality: Many games use scarabs as wilds or scatters, enhancing winning potential. - Myth 3: RTP is fixed and can’t change.
Reality: RTP is a theoretical return calculated over millions of spins, and the actual results can vary.
